    Abstract: Embodiments of the present invention disclose a method, an apparatus and a system for joint optimization. The method for joint optimization includes: decomposing the joint optimization of an entire network into the joint optimization performed in each sub-network, regarding a bandwidth requirement for a server off the sub-network as a bandwidth requirement for a virtual server on a port, iteratively performing the joint optimization in each sub-network, and applying results of the joint optimization in the network. In the embodiments of the present invention, the bandwidth requirement for the server off the sub-network is regarded as the bandwidth requirement for the virtual server on the port, the joint optimization is iteratively performed in each sub-network, and the results of the joint optimization are applied in the network, so that the joint optimization of the entire network is performed in parallel.

    Abstract: Embodiments of the present invention provide a data processing system and a data processing method. An MMIO address of a data request is obtained, where data stored in a PCIe storage device can be directly obtained from the MMIO address, and according to the MMIO address, a network adapter can directly read the data from the PCIe storage device of the data processing system, and transmit the data to a second data processing system, or directly write the data received from the second data processing system into the PCIe storage device. Therefore, the processing system can implement transmitting data directly from the PCIe storage device to the network adapter without using memory. During data transmission between the two data processing systems, a usage ratio of a resource, such as memory and a CPU, is reduced, and efficiency of data transmission is improved.

    Abstract: Embodiments of the present invention disclose a cooperative caching method and apparatus, relating to the field of network technologies, to improve the local hit ratio without increasing the local server costs. The technical solution provided in the present invention includes: obtaining, according to cache information, end-to-end delay between a local server and a neighbor server, and popularity in a cache list, a consolidated gain value of a cached video segment and a consolidated gain value of a candidate video segment in the local server; and replacing the cached video segment with the candidate video segment when the consolidated gain value of the cached video segment and the consolidated gain value of the candidate video segment in the local server meet a replacement condition.

    Abstract: Embodiments of the present invention disclose a data processing method including: sending global initial statistical information to each slave node; merging received local statistical information of each slave node, to obtain new global statistical information; if Gibbs sampling performed by a slave node has ended, calculating a probability distribution between a document and topic and a probability distribution between the topic and a word according to the new global statistical information; according to the probability distributions obtained through calculation, establishing a likelihood function of a text set, and maximizing the likelihood function, to obtain a new hLDA hyper-parameter; and if iteration of solving for an hLDA hyper-parameter has converged, and according to the new hLDA hyper-parameter, calculating and outputting the probability distribution between the document and topic and the probability distribution between the topic and word.

    Abstract: A parameter inference method to solve a problem that precision of a Latent Dirichlet Allocation model is poor is provided. The method includes: calculating a Latent Dirichlet Allocation model according to a preset initial first hyperparameter, a preset initial second hyperparameter, a preset initial number of topics, a preset initial count matrix of documents and topics, and a preset initial count matrix of topics and words to obtain probability distributions; obtaining the number of topics, a first hyperparameter, and a second hyperparameter that maximize log likelihood functions of the probability distributions; and determining whether the number of topics, the first hyperparameter, and the second hyperparameter converge, and if not, putting the number of topics, the first hyperparameter, and the second hyperparameter into the Latent Dirichlet Allocation model until the optimal number of topics, an optimal first hyperparameter, and an optimal second hyperparameter that maximize the log likelihood functions of the probability distributions.

    Abstract: An Ethernet multicast method and device are provided, which relate to the communications technology field, and improve the capability of distributing multicast data in the Ethernet. The method includes: receiving a request from a host/multicast source, wherein the request carries a multicast Media Access Control (MAC) address of a destination multicast group; selecting, according to the request, a switch satisfying a particular optimization condition as a multicast root node corresponding to the multicast MAC address of the destination multicast group when it is determined that the multicast MAC address of the destination multicast group does not have the corresponding multicast root node; transmitting an identification of the multicast root node to the host/multicast source. The embodiments of the present invention are mainly applied to the process of the multicast data distribution in the Ethernet.
